1. A laser scanner for optically scanning and measuring an environment, comprising:

  • a light emitter, a rotary mirror, a light receiver, a motor having a shaft, and a control and evaluation unit, the light emitter emitting an emission light beam, the emission light beam reflected by the rotary mirror to an object in the environment, the object reflecting a portion of the emission light beam to produce a reception light beam, the reception light beam reflected by the rotary mirror through a receiver lens to the light receiver, the receiver lens having an optical axis, the control and evaluation unit determining, for a multitude of measuring points, a distance to the object;

    wherein the rotary mirror is coated to reflect the emission light beam and is glued to a rotor with the coating oriented at 45 degrees to the optical axis, the rotor having a central bore that receives the shaft and is rotated about the optical axis by the motor, the rotor further including a holder, the rotor configured as a hybrid structure that includes a plurality of materials, the rotor having a plurality of recesses with material portions in between the plurality of recesses for balancing the rotor.
